Biotechnology Growth in India
Sector Growth & Statistics
- India's biotech sector spans over 10,000 startups in 2025, a steep rise from approximately 500 in 2018.
- Supported by 94 incubators across 25 States.
- Government aims for a $300 billion bioeconomy by 2030.

Industry Highlights
- Major companies include Serum Institute of India and Bharat Biotech, trusted names in vaccine production.
- India's contribution to global immunization: supplies over 60% of vaccine doses like DPT, BCG, and measles.
- Growth of startups employing AI for drug discovery, e.g., MedGenome using AI-driven analytics for diagnostics.
Challenges in the Sector
- Funding gap: Recent investments total $3 billion, yet startups require additional millions for scaling operations.
- Fragmentation of resources with over 70 incubators lacking specialized facilities like pilot-scale purification systems.
- Regulatory hurdles from outdated clinical trial frameworks and patent laws impede quick market entry and deter foreign investment.
Strategic Recommendations
- Consolidation of Incubators: Propose creation of "GMP Commons" in tech hubs to optimize resource sharing.
- Financing Support: Establish a dedicated biotechnology fund for companies nearing market readiness.
- Clinical Trial Simplification: Development of specialized centers in medical institutes for streamlined clinical trials.
- Talent Retention: Initiatives like tax holidays and relocation grants to bolster the workforce.
- Regulatory Framework Reform: Adoption of risk-based regulations akin to the EU’s AI Act for AI-driven biotech advancements.

Key Players & Innovations
- Bharat Biotech launched the world's first intranasal COVID-19 vaccine.
- Serum Institute of India and Biocon set benchmarks in quality for global competition.
